You'll need to know the type of key you need to replace the lost or stolen honda cr-v key replacement key. The keys available for different vehicles differ in cost function, design, and security. Before you approach an agent to find the best deal it is crucial that you know what you require.

Transponder keys contain a microchip in them. The chip is embedded within the plastic body of the key. The key must be programmed to the vehicle prior to it being able to function. This kind of key can be purchased at a dealership or automotive locksmith.

Non-transponder metal keys do not contain a chip. They are commonly described as copies of keys because they do not have remote control functions. They aren't as secure as transponder keys. They are found on many Honda models, but they are not required.

For certain models, high-security laser cut keys can be purchased. These keys are difficult to duplicate and provide a higher security rating. To have them cut for you, you'll need to visit an agent. Blank keys can also be bought online.

Non-transponder chip

Up until the late 1990s, the majority of automobiles had non-transponder metal keys. The keys were made of metal and had a blade that was cut in a particular sequence. The ignition cylinder in your car detects the proximity of the key and then unlocks it. To allow the car's to run, the ignition key must be programmed.

In 1985, General Motors introduced the first transponder key for Corvette. It was a groundbreaking invention that revolutionized security standards of the automobile industry. The key is equipped with an RFID chip (radio frequency identification) to determine the radio frequency. The chip transmits a coded frequency to the car's immobilizer antenna ring.

The majority of cars today feature electronic keys equipped with a transponder chip. These keys are more expensive than traditional keys made of metal however, they provide better security.
